Greece - Export of Woven Fabric of Polyester Staple Fibres, Mixed Mainly or Solely with Man-Made Filaments
Since 2014, Greece Export of Woven Fabric of Polyester Staple Fibres, Mixed Mainly or Solely with Man-Made Filaments grew 0.5% year on year. With $813,951.25 in 2019, the country was number 27 comparing other countries in Export of Woven Fabric of Polyester Staple Fibres, Mixed Mainly or Solely with Man-Made Filaments. Greece is overtaken by Bahrain, which was number 26 with $838,812.58 and is followed by Kyrgyzstan at $812,519. Japan lead the ranking with $96,318,408 in 2019, that is a decrease of 2.7% versus 2018. India, China and United States resp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Lebanon recorded the best 5 years average growth at +302.5% per year, while Sri Lanka was the worst growing country at -77.3% per year.

Date | US Dollars |
---|---|
2019 | 813,951.25 |
2018 | 3,373,185.00 |
2017 | 744,794.13 |
2016 | 1,545,175.00 |
2015 | 711,032.00 |
